An offer letter is a formal document provided by an employer to a selected candidate, officially extending a job offer. It includes key details such as the job title, start date, salary, work hours, job location, and any benefits. The letter outlines the terms and conditions of employment, such as probation period, reporting structure, and job responsibilities. It also specifies any contingencies, like background checks. The offer letter is signed by a company representative and often requires the candidate's signature to confirm acceptance, serving as a binding agreement once accepted.<br>
